Abstract

The relationship between small molecules and proteins has attracted attention from the biomedical research community. In this paper a text mining method of extracting small-molecule and protein pairs from natural text is presented, based on a semi-supervised machine learning approach. The technique has been applied to the complete collection of MEDLINE abstracts and pairs were extracted and evaluated. The results show the feasibility of the bootstrapping system, which will subsequently be further investigated and improved.
